Industry Overview: From Niche to Mainstream

Historically, online gambling in the UK started as a niche service catering to early adopters of internet technology. However, recent statistics indicate an exponential growth trajectory, with revenues reaching over £5.2 billion in 2022 according to the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). This uplift underscores the sector’s transition into mainstream entertainment, rivaling traditional land-based casinos in both popularity and revenue generation.

Key Drivers: Consumer Behavior and Technological Innovation

Several factors contribute to this impressive expansion:

  • Mobile Accessibility: With over 80% of digital gambling revenue coming from mobile devices, platforms optimized for smartphones are indispensable.
  • Game Diversity: The integration of live dealer games, immersive slots, and e-sports betting attracts a broader demographic.
  • Payment Modernization: Secure and swift payment methods, including e-wallets and cryptocurrencies, enhance user experience.

Regulatory Landscape: Ensuring Safety and Fair Play

The UK’s regulatory approach, primarily governed by the UK Gambling Commission, has set high standards for licensing, anti-money laundering measures, and player protection. Notably, recent policy updates aim to:

Major Regulatory Milestones (2018–2023)
Year Legislative/Regulatory Change Impact
2018 Implementation of the Remote Gambling & Software Technical Standards (RGSTE) Enhanced technical standards ensuring fair gaming
2020 Introduction of the £2 maximum stake on fixed-odds betting terminals Addressed problem gambling concerns
2022 Revised advertising and sponsorship regulations Stricter marketing regulations to protect vulnerable groups

This proactive regulatory environment fosters confidence among consumers, prompting increased engagement while safeguarding against potential harms—a dual achievement of the UK’s approach to online gambling regulation.

Industry Challenges: Responsible Gambling and Market Saturation

Despite its growth, the UK online casino industry faces several challenges:

  1. Gambling addiction: Rising concern necessitates responsible gambling tools integrated into platforms.
  2. Market saturation: The influx of operators prompts increased competition, squeezing margins, and emphasizing the need for differentiation.
  3. Technological security: The sophistication of cyber threats demands continuous investment in cybersecurity measures.
